Xiaomi unveils Mi electric scooter 1s with foldable design, 30km range


Xiaomi has announced its latest Mi electric scooter 1s in China. This is developed under Mi Ecosystem MIJIA. It weighs just 12.5kg and has a folding design that lets you fold it in just 3 seconds with a press of a button. It has a DC motor with 250W rated power and offers instantaneous maximum power up to 500W. The maximum speed of the scooter is 25km/h. It has 8.5-inch front and rear pneumatic tires for excellent shock absorption and stability.

It is also equipped with energy recovery system.  When the scooter is moving, you need to press the brake handle or release the throttle to start the energy recovery system, so that it will turn kinetic energy into electricity adding more battery. You can pair the scooter to the smartphone app to the Bluetooth to track your cycling habits, riding speed, remaining power, as well as energy recovery system intensity.

It has dual front and rear brake design. The front wheel has E-ABS anti-lock system, and the rear wheel uses mechanical disc brake for the best and more effective braking experience.

Highlights of Xiaomi Mi electric scooter 1s

  • Aircraft-grade aluminium body, portable folding design
  • 500W DC brushless motor with 25km/h top speed, 3000h motor life
  • Multifunction dashboard with one-key operation to switch between Eco, Normal and Sports modes
  • High-brightness LED front light that can illuminate about 6 meters away and bright red warning light
  • E-ABS anti-lock & double disc brake system for fast and efficient response
  • 8.5-inch shock-absorbing tires
  • Water resistant (IP54)
  • Lithium batteries for 30km long battery life (based on 75kg load)
  • BMS battery management system can monitor the health status of each cell in real time

The Xiaomi Mi electric scooter 1s comes in black and white colours, is priced at 1999 yuan (US$ 282 / Rs. 21,590 approx.) and is already on sale in China.
